Top 5 Utilities Apps in El Salvador for Q1 2024
Discover the performance trends of the top 5 utilities apps in El Salvador for the first quarter of 2024, based on data from Sensor Tower.
During the first quarter of 2024, the top 5 utilities apps in El Salvador showed diverse performance trends in terms of downloads, revenue, and active users. The data, sourced from Sensor Tower, provides a comprehensive look at their activity on both iOS and Android platforms.
Google maintained a consistent weekly download rate, peaking at around 3K in early February before seeing a slight decline to 2K by the end of March. The app's weekly active users fluctuated but remained high, starting at 1.9M and ending the quarter at approximately 1.9M as well.
Google Chrome experienced a relatively stable download trend, with a slight dip from 2K in the first week of January to 1.5K by the end of March. Active users for the browser app hovered around 2.3M throughout the quarter, marking a peak of 2.3M in mid-March.
Sticker.ly - Sticker Maker saw significant weekly downloads, starting at 6K in early January and reaching a high of 7K in mid-February before a moderate decline to 5K by the end of March. The app's active user count remained relatively stable, fluctuating between 129K and 144K over the quarter.
VPN Lumos: Secure, Fast Proxy showed a varied download trend, beginning the quarter at 632 and peaking at 1.4K in the second week of January. Revenue for the app started at $158 and saw a peak of $329 in early March. Active users for VPN Lumos fluctuated between 1.1K and 1.5K throughout the quarter.
Widgetable: Pet & Widget Theme demonstrated a diverse trend in downloads, starting at 2.2K in early January, peaking at 6.2K in mid-February, and then settling at around 1.8K by the end of March. The app's weekly revenue saw a peak of $160 at the end of February. Active users increased from 21.5K at the beginning of January to a peak of 26.2K in late February before stabilizing at around 22K by the end of March.
